Permit Requirements in Granger
Know when you need a permit to ensure your project is legal and safe
General Rules
Garage door repairs in Granger typically don't require permits for minor work, but are often needed for installations or modifications affecting structure, electrical, or safety.
Always confirm with local authorities as rules can vary by project scope.
When Permits Are Required
Permits are typically required for:
- New garage door installations
- Structural changes (e.g., different size or location)
- Electrical wiring for openers or motors
- Alterations to building framing or exterior
Common Exemptions
Common exemptions include:
- Minor repairs (springs, rollers, hinges)
- Like-for-like replacements (same size, type, operation)
- Basic opener maintenance without rewiring

Permit Process
1. Check Requirements
Review your project details and contact the local building department to confirm if a permit is needed. Use their online resources or call for advice.
2. Submit Application
Prepare docs like plans, specs, and contractor license. Apply online, by mail, or in person.
3. Get Approval & Inspections
Pay any fees, await review. Schedule inspections during and after work for final sign-off.
4. Close Out Permit
Ensure all inspections pass. Keep records for resale or insurance.

Special Considerations
HOA Rules
HOAs in Granger may require prior approval for visible changes like garage doors, even without a city permit. Review your CC&Rs and get board okay first.
Zoning
Zoning checks ensure compliance with setbacks, height, and use rules. Verify your garage setup matches local zoning.
Historic Properties
If in a historic district, extra approvals from preservation reviews are often needed for exterior work like doors.
